This is a fan set created to celebrate the 10th anniversary of Shadowfist.  Which one might find ironic given the fact that 2005 was the anniversary year and no official expansion was released, but hey, what the heck!  We've been working on-and-off on it for a couple of months, and it looks to be ready for the fans to shoot down in flames =) 

The central story of Revenge of the Seven Masters revolves around a temporary alliance between the Eaters of the Lotus and The Ascended to eliminate the Seven Masters from the Secret War.  To this extent, in 79AD they launch a surprise attack on Wudang Mountain, destroying it and ending the lives of three of the Seven Masters.

Meanwhile, in the 2066 juncture, things are in chaos, and consumers are revolting.  The Purists that haven't been trapped in the Pulp juncture have retreated to a pocket dimension (an inaccessible part of the Netherworld), and are hatching a new master plan eliminate all their rivals from the Secret War. 

And while a significant chunk of the Jammer leadership has succumbed to the fatal MonkeyVirus unleashed by the CDCA, the remaining Jammers have been organizing a wide-spread consumer rebellion.  To this, Quan Lo has been aiding the Jammers first in secret, but now overtly, hoping to overthrow the Buro and reshape the future society based on Confucian Principles.

Finally, a lose coalition of Dragons and friends has been summoned into the past by the ghost of Ho Chen to seek revenge for the fallen Masters.  The ancient Dragons are awaking too -- who side will they be on?

This fan-set has several design goals.  First is to bring back the Seven Masters and create more possibilities for this mini-faction.  Second is promoting dual-faction decks by starting a cycle of cards are designed to work in decks with two factions.  There are several cards that do this directly (by providing multiple resources), while others do it abilities that key off other factions.  Future expansions would build on these temporary alliances by introducing new combinations of factions.

Revenge of the Seven Masters introduces a new boldface ability, Join.  The idea is that two characters join forces and kick some butt.  And in the process they can help each other out some.

There are also a couple of minor themes you may pick up on, such as putting Tactics to better use, revisiting some old cards that are rarely played, and increasing the access to the Talents.  Since this is a fictitious set, there are also a couple of cards that are most likely broken --maybe really broken =)  Can you figure out how to play the first turn Kar Fai?

New Ability

Join:  A character with Join may activate this ability during the controlling player's Main Shot, but not during an attack.  If the character is Unjoined you may choose another Unjoined character you control.  The two characters are now considered Joined.  (Characters that are not Joined are considered Unjoined).

Whenever a Joined character would take damage AND if a character it is Joined with is at the same location, you may redirect any amount of that damage to another character Joined with it.  You may redirect damage in excess of a character's current fighting score to that character.

If a Joined character is the target of an Event, you may change the target of the Event (if legal) to any other Character that is Joined to the target AND at the same location as the original target of the Event.

Characters only become Unjoined when all other characters Joined with them are removed from play, or if the card granting the Join ability is cancelled or blanked.

Example:  Everyday Hero vNew and Netherworld Vet with 2 damage are Joined and attacking.  An opponent plays Operation Killdeer targeting the Netherworld Vet.  You may redirect Operation Killdeer to the Everyday Hero (they are at the same location since they are both attacking).  The Everyday Hero will deal no damage, but the Netherworld Vet will do the full 4, since the Everyday Hero's ability gives Guts to any character Joined to him.
